BURETTE, Theodosius. Museum of Versailles with a historical text.
Published in Paris by Furne et Cie in 1844.
3 volumes in-4, eggplant half-chagrin with corners edged with gilt fillet, smooth spine decorated with romantic gilt, gilt lettering, combed paper boards. Contemporary binding.
Volume 1: 2 ff. 8 pp. and 63 engravings under serpente (including a frontispiece portrait of Louis-Philippe), each accompanied by a 2pp. notice; Volume 2: 2 ff. and 64 engravings accompanied by a 2 pp. notice; Volume 3: 2 ff. and 73 engravings each accompanied by a 2 pp. notice, 1 f. (placement of engravings). Bands, lettering and endpapers.
Spine faded, rubbed and slightly missing, upper head of volume 3 missing, corners worn and worn. Scattered foxing.
First edition. Superb panorama of French history illustrated with 200 steel engravings reproducing the works conserved in the galleries of the Musée historique de Versailles, which had just been inaugurated in June 1837. Each of the 200 plates is accompanied by a 2-page commentary. Complete work in 3 volumes: Volume One: 412 - 1789; Volume Two: 1789 - 1840; Volume Three: Galeries des Maréchaux - Statues.
A complete and highly decorative set for this fine tribute to French history.
